Arjun learned that for these devices to work, they must be plugged into an open outlet 7–16 inches from the floor, remaining vertical and unobstructed by furniture. However, his research also came with a "reality check." While some users on Reddit claimed success against insects like ants and centipedes, experts from Orkin and Consumer Reports warned that rodents often habituate to the sound within weeks, rendering the devices less effective over time.
